The Castor Wreck is a popular dive site located off the coast of Florida. This sunken vessel provides a habitat for a variety of marine life and offers divers an opportunity to explore the wreckage.

Divers can explore the remains of the Castor Wreck, which lies on the seabed and is home to numerous fish species. The wreck is accessible to divers of varying skill levels, making it a favored spot for both beginners and experienced divers.
